City of Albany Official Website: Your Digital Gateway
The cornerstone of Albany’s digital offerings is the City of Albany official website. This platform serves as a comprehensive hub for a vast array of information and services. Residents can find details on everything from property taxes and building permits to local ordinances and public safety alerts. The site is regularly updated, ensuring accuracy and relevance.
For visitors, the website provides valuable insights into Albany’s attractions, event calendars, and transportation options. It’s an indispensable tool for planning a visit or understanding the city’s offerings. The intuitive navigation makes it easy to locate specific departments or information, reducing the need for physical visits or lengthy phone calls.
Online Services Portal: Streamlining Civic Tasks
Albany has made significant strides in offering a robust online services portal. This dedicated section of the city’s website allows for the completion of numerous transactions from the comfort of one’s home or office. This includes paying utility bills, registering to vote, and applying for various licenses and permits. The system is designed for security and efficiency.
This digital convenience saves valuable time and reduces administrative burdens. It reflects a broader trend in municipal governance towards digital-first solutions. The portal’s accessibility is crucial for ensuring all residents, regardless of their technological proficiency, can engage with city services.
Public Information and Transparency Initiatives
Transparency is a key tenet of Albany’s digital strategy. The city actively publishes public records, meeting minutes, and budgetary information online. This commitment to open data empowers citizens with the knowledge to understand and participate in local governance. Initiatives like open data portals are becoming increasingly common.
This accessibility fosters trust and accountability between the government and its constituents. It allows for greater public scrutiny and informed debate on important civic matters. The city is embracing digital tools to fulfill its commitment to an open and accessible government.
